    APPLE AND PEAR PIES

 
APPLE AND PEAR PIES Preparation time: 20 minutes
Cooking time: 15 minutes
Serves: 4
Calories: 158 (per serving)
Fat: 10 g (per serving)

   
 
   
  Ingredients
1 eating apple
1 ripe pear
2 tbsp lemon juice
60g/2oz low-fat spread
4 rectangular sheets of filo pastry (thaw if frozen)
2 tbsp low-sugar apricot jam
1 tbsp unsweetened orange juice
1tbsp finely chopped shelled pistachio nuts
2 tsp icing sugar

Preheat the oven to 200C/400F/Gas Mark 6. Core and thinly slice the apple and pear and toss them in the lemon juice. Gently melt the spread over a low heat. Cut the sheets of pastry into 4 pieces and cover with a clean damp tea towel. Brush 4 non-stick Yorkshire pudding tins, measuring 10cm/4” across with a little of the spread. Working on each pie separately, brush 4 sheets of the pastry with the spread. Press a small sheet of pastry into the base of one tin. Arrange the other three sheets of pastry on top at slightly different angles. Repeat with the other sheets to make 4 pies in total.

Arrange the apple and pear slices alternately in the centre of each pastry case and light crimp the edges of the pastry of each pie.

Mix the jam and orange juice together until smooth and brush over the fruit. Bake for 12 – 15 minutes. Sprinkle with the nuts and dust lightly with the icing sugar.
